From cea6b846dcbb73f8ae159bbd659196ab9f87bfe1 Mon Sep 17 00:00:00 2001 From: Dan Bode Date: Fri, 27 Jan 2012 22:02:50 -0800 Subject: [PATCH] Remove Rsync::Server::Module defaults This commit consolidates resource defaults into the resource declaration. --- manifests/storage/device.pp |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) diff --git a/manifests/storage/device.pp b/manifests/storage/device.pp index 0680d01a..d0ed32a0 100644 --- a/manifests/storage/device.pp +++ b/manifests/storage/device.pp @@ -23,18 +23,15 @@ define swift::storage::device( $bind_port = $name - Rsync::Server::Module { + rsync::server::module { "${type}${name}": + path => $devices, + lock_file => "/var/lock/${type}${name}.lock", uid => $owner, gid => $group, max_connections => $max_connections, read_only => false, } - rsync::server::module { "${type}${name}": - path => $devices, - lock_file => "/var/lock/${type}${name}.lock" - } - file { "/etc/swift/${type}-server/${name}.conf": content => template("swift/${type}-server.conf.erb"), owner => $owner,